For a Finance Transformation (EPM) consultant role at Deloitte Middle East, you can expect the case study to be more operational and implementation-focused rather than a traditional market-sizing or profitability case like in generalist strategy roles.

Here’s what they might test and how to prepare:

1. Case Type – Likely Focus Areas

  • EPM-specific scenarios: You may be given a client situation where they need to implement or improve enterprise performance management systems (e.g. budgeting, forecasting, financial consolidation).
  • Finance process transformation: Expect topics like process inefficiencies, reporting challenges, KPI alignment, or integrating systems like Oracle or SAP.
  • Stakeholder management and change: How you would handle senior finance stakeholders, align business requirements with tech, or drive adoption.

2. Less Likely but Possible

  • Some basic market-sizing or structured problem-solving may still appear to test your logic and communication, but it would be secondary to domain relevance.

3. How to Prepare

  • Brush up on your understanding of EPM tools and typical finance transformation project phases (diagnose, design, implement, test, roll out).
  • Think through how you’d structure a solution if a client asked, “How can we improve our forecasting process?”
  • Be ready to walk through stakeholder engagement, process redesign, and technology enablers logically.
  • Practice explaining technical or process-heavy content clearly and simply — communication is key.

4. Format
Some Deloitte offices in the region present this as a written case, others as interactive problem-solving with the interviewer. Either way, structure your answers clearly (problem → approach → solution → risks/trade-offs).

For a Finance Transformation (EPM) Consultant case, you're most likely to get:

  1. EPM-related case (e.g., improving budgeting/forecasting for a client)
  2. Project management case (e.g., rolling out a consolidation tool across regions)
  3. Possible as well: general case (light structuring or ROI logic)

Prep tips:

  • Review EPM processes (budgeting, planning, reporting)
  • Think about implementation steps, stakeholder mgmt, common risks
  • Practice structuring your answers clearly

For Deloitte Middle East, especially in EPM, the case will likely be semi-technical,  expect a mix of structured thinking and finance process knowledge (like budgeting, forecasting, reporting flows). They may wrap it in a broader business problem (e.g. a company struggling with inefficient planning cycles) but test how you'd approach solving it. Still, prep basic case types too (market sizing, profitability, operations), just in case. And definitely brush up on common EPM tools and transformation steps, that context will help you stand out.
